随笔分类 -  数据库原理(mysql)

自己整理的mysql笔记
摘要:## DCL: * SQL分类: 1. DDL:操作数据库和表 2. DML:增删改表中数据 3. DQL:查询表中数据 4. DCL:管理用户,授权 * DBA:数据库管理员 * DCL:管理用户,授权 1. 管理用户 1. 添加用户: * 语法:create use '用户名'@'主机名' id 阅读全文
posted @ 2021-04-24 22:22 JK~ 阅读(60) 评论(0) 推荐(0)
摘要:SQL分类 1)DDL(Data Definition Language)数据定义语言 用来定义数据库对象:数据库,表,列等。关键字:create,drap,alter等 2)DML(Data Manipulation Language)数据操作语言 用来对数据库中表的数据进行增删改。关键字:ins 阅读全文
posted @ 2021-04-24 19:39 JK~ 阅读(155) 评论(0) 推荐(0)
摘要:## DQL:查询表中的记录 * select * from 表名; 1. 语法: select 字段列表 from 表名列表 where 条件列表 group by 分组字段 having 分组之后的条件 order by 排序 limit 分页限定 2. 基础查询: 1. 多个字段的查询 sel 阅读全文
posted @ 2021-04-24 19:34 JK~ 阅读(76) 评论(0) 推荐(0)
摘要:## 约束 * 概念:对表中的数据进行限定,保证数据的正确性、有效性和完整性。 * 分类: 1. 主键约束:primary key 2. 非空约束:not null 3. 唯一约束:unique 4. 外键约束:foreign key * 非空约束:not null 1. 创建表时添加约束 CREA 阅读全文
posted @ 2021-04-24 19:17 JK~ 阅读(80) 评论(0) 推荐(0)